翻譯|使用教程|編輯:楊鵬連|2020-08-31 10:56:44.320|閱讀 272 次
概述:本文介紹了jQuery甘特包IE 8支持。
# 界面/圖表報(bào)表/文檔/IDE等千款熱門軟控件火熱銷售中 >>
jQuery Gantt Package是一個(gè)真正的跨平臺(tái),基于HTML5 / jQuery的本地實(shí)現(xiàn),具有2個(gè)不同的gantt小部件,可滿足您所有基于gantt的可視化需求。還帶有ASP.NET WebControl和MVC擴(kuò)展,可輕松集成到現(xiàn)有應(yīng)用中。
點(diǎn)擊下載jQuery Gantt Package試用版
雖然是一個(gè)非常老的版本,對(duì)最新的HTML和JS特性沒有足夠的支持,但是由于它有足夠大的安裝基數(shù),我們已經(jīng)擴(kuò)展了我們的小部件來支持這個(gè)瀏覽器。支持ie8的一個(gè)關(guān)鍵挑戰(zhàn)是它不能支持對(duì)象的屬性擴(kuò)展。因此,我們?yōu)閷傩蕴峁┝朔椒ㄗ凅w,您可以使用“_M”前綴來訪問它們。
例如,下面是一些在以后的瀏覽器中工作的api屬性:
var seletcetActivityView = ganttControl.SelectedItem;
var seletcetIndex = ganttControl.SelectedIndex;
var zeroTimeSpan = rqtimespan . 0
var startTime = activity.StartTime;
var endTime = activity.EndTime;
以上是不兼容IE8。你應(yīng)該使用這些api來創(chuàng)建一個(gè)兼容IE8的應(yīng)用程序:
var seletcetActivityView = ganttControl.SelectedItem_M();
var seletcetIndex = ganttControl.SelectedIndex_M();
var zeroTimeSpan = RQTimeSpan.Zero_M();
var startTime = activity.StartTime_M();
var endTime = activity.EndTime_M();
我們?cè)诎惭b中的所有示例中都使用了上述方法,以使它們與IE8兼容。您可以選擇使用基于屬性的API或基于方法的API,這取決于您是否希望支持IE8。
注意:在ie8中運(yùn)行時(shí),你會(huì)看到一個(gè)控制臺(tái)警告:“看起來甘特是在IE9之前的IE瀏覽器版本中加載的。”一些特性在IE9之前是不支持的?;蛘吣憧赡茉诩嫒菀晥D模式下運(yùn)行ie9 +,這也不被甘特支持?!边@是給開發(fā)人員的一個(gè)警告信息。下面列出了不受支持的特性。
相關(guān)產(chǎn)品介紹:
VARCHART XGantt:支持ActiveX、.Net等平臺(tái)的C#甘特圖控件
AnyGantt:構(gòu)建復(fù)雜且內(nèi)容豐富的甘特圖的理想工具
phGantt Time Package:對(duì)任務(wù)和時(shí)間的分配管理的甘特圖
dhtmlxGantt:交互式JavaScript / HTML5甘特圖
APS是慧都科技15年行業(yè)經(jīng)驗(yàn)以及技術(shù)沉淀之作,通過連接企業(yè)接單、采購、制造、倉儲(chǔ)物流等整個(gè)供應(yīng)鏈流程,幫助提升企業(yè)生產(chǎn)效率。>>查看APS詳細(xì)信息
本站文章除注明轉(zhuǎn)載外,均為本站原創(chuàng)或翻譯。歡迎任何形式的轉(zhuǎn)載,但請(qǐng)務(wù)必注明出處、不得修改原文相關(guān)鏈接,如果存在內(nèi)容上的異議請(qǐng)郵件反饋至chenjj@fc6vip.cn
文章轉(zhuǎn)載自: